Output e37e81430f63d9303674108a9bb907be08761311948b5a366c4eab989fdedd9d:85

value
17596
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31c38040586c1acf9349c6c5b4d85f7b4c5e5c82645da676f834b6ee21a4ceaf
address
bc1px8pcqszcdsdvly6fcmzmfkzl0dx9uhyzv3w6vahcxjmwugdye6hsfu5sal
transaction
e37e81430f63d9303674108a9bb907be08761311948b5a366c4eab989fdedd9d
spent
true